Output aa328165f7e3814ca01bfe57d720f8c3024568fd6ee793b3dc6e4d6eb42ddb1a:30

value
6451669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28696caaf8f614a3d3bd83f6f0048eb72e97f061 OP_EQUAL
address
MBaqZ8CcRVbpeB5oiXyabstHxrRHM9LbLt
transaction
aa328165f7e3814ca01bfe57d720f8c3024568fd6ee793b3dc6e4d6eb42ddb1a
spent
true